Proud sponsor of 74 amateur rugby clubs throughout France, Land Rover is offering them the Land of Rugby Experience. 4 challenges to be carried out on social networks to win a unique experience: driving the Brennus Shield to the Stade de France!
Land Rover and amateur rugby have been a love affair for almost 3 years.
Committed to supporting amateur clubs located near its dealerships throughout France, the brand is offering equipment to their U12 teams via its Land Of Rugby operation.
To liven up the season for their young ambassadors, Land Rover is offering them theLand of Rugby Experience, a series of challenges to be carried out on social networks to live a unique experience: driving the Brennus Shield to the Stade de France for the TOP 14 final.
The rules of the game are simple: 4 challenges to be completed with the U12s between January 15 and May 31. Each time, the club must publish photo/video content on its social networks to validate its participation in the challenge, mentioning the hashtag #LandOfRugby.
After more than 4 months of competition and 200 posts published by the clubs (15K interactions generated), one club stood out... but which one?
The youngsters from Rugby Club de Laon won the Land of Rugby Experience and headed for the Stade de France! Find out more at laonnois👇🏼
